This Site consists of mainly of cattle-grazed pasture and covers a total area of 18.43 ha. The fields form the floodplain of the river Tamar and are frequently inundated after rain. The bed of the former Launceston Canal runs along the southwestern edge of the Site. The works will involve reflooding this canal, removing invasive species from the riparian zone of the Tamar and restoring very high distinctiveness relict purple moor grass and rush pasture. The landowner is keen to begin in the restoration of this pasture as well as the improvement along the riparian zone of the Tamar.
